Question
select the best way to punctuate the natural pause in the sentence below.
hector finds it hard to concentrate in math class especially when he is hungry for lunch.
hector finds it hard to concentrate . . . in math class especially when he is hungry for lunch.
hector finds it hard to concentrate in math class, especially when he is hungry for lunch.
hector finds it hard to concentrate in math class especially when—he is hungry for lunch.
hector finds it hard to concentrate, in math class especially when he is hungry for lunch.
The natural pause occurs before the dependent clause "especially when he is hungry for lunch" which adds extra information to the main clause. A comma is the correct punctuation to set off this non-restrictive parenthetical phrase. Ellipses (...) are used to show omitted text, em dashes (—) are for abrupt breaks, and placing a comma after "concentrate" incorrectly splits the main clause.
